Ty Granderson Jones (born January 19, 1964 ) is a Creole American actor, screenwriter and producer.

Full filmography

- Arli$$ (1996) as Sports Bookie
- Everybody Hates Chris (2005) as Bully #2
- Cagney & Lacey (1982) as Convict
- Con Air (1997) as Blade
- Twins (1988) as Mover #2
- Harlem Nights (1989) as Crapshooter
- Whatever It Takes (2000) as Toothless Carnie
- CB4 (1993) as 40 Dog
- Salvador (1986) as Landlord San Francisco
- Going Under (1991) as Quizby
- Angel III: The Final Chapter (1988) as L.A. Pimp
- Children of the Night (1985) as Pimp (uncredited)
- Jennifer (2012) as Theo
- Short Fuse (2005) as Big Paul
- Tapped Out (2003) as Max Rice
- Handsome Harry's (1985) as Roosevelt
- The Jacket & The Dress (2013) Producer
- Window of Opportunity (2015) as Byron
- Crossbones & Roses as Zane
